What is the role of automatic brightness control in fluoroscopy?

Explanation:
Automatic brightness control (ABC) is a crucial component in fluoroscopy that serves to maintain consistent image brightness despite variations in patient anatomy or changes in the amount of radiation being generated by the X-ray source. When the density of the overlying tissues varies, or if the patient moves, the ABC automatically adjusts the exposure parameters, such as the tube current (milliamperes) or the tube voltage (kilovolts), to provide a stable level of brightness in the images. This ensures that the radiologist or technician can see anatomical details clearly, which is vital for accurate diagnosis and treatment planning. The function of automatic brightness control optimizes image quality while minimizing the need for manual adjustments during the procedure, allowing for a smoother workflow and enhancing the overall efficacy of the examination. In addition, by maintaining optimal image brightness, it helps to avoid the risk of images being too dark or too bright, which could lead to misinterpretation. This mechanism does not have a role in enhancing color contrast, reducing the time of the exam, or increasing the radiation dose, which distinguishes the function of ABC clearly within the context of fluoroscopy.

The CQR Radiology Test is crucial for professionals in the radiology field who seek to maintain their certification as mandated by the American Registry of Radiologic Technologists (ARRT). Ensuring compliance with Continuing Qualifications Requirements (CQR) is essential to uphold the standards of professional competence in radiology.

Understanding the contents and format of the CQR Radiology Test can significantly boost your confidence and performance. Success in this test not only validates your skills but also broadens your professional opportunities within the field.

Exam Format

The CQR Radiology Test is structured to evaluate various competencies related to radiologic technology applications. It features:

  • Multiple-Choice Questions: The test typically consists of multiple-choice questions, requiring candidates to select the best possible answer from several options.
  • Content Areas: Questions are designed to cover a range of professional skills and knowledge, aligning with ARRT's standards and expectations.
  • Allotted Time: Candidates are given a specific duration to complete the test, typically around 2-3 hours. Maintaining pace throughout the exam is crucial.
  • Scoring System: The test is scored objectively, assessing both the correct and incorrect responses to evaluate overall proficiency.

What to Expect on the Test

The CQR Radiology Test encompasses a variety of topics, all central to a radiologist’s day-to-day work. Here’s a glimpse:

  • Professional Practice: Including ethics, patient interaction, and cultural competence.
  • Radiation Safety: Understanding optimal practices to ensure safety for both patients and technicians.
  • Technical Operations: Spanning knowledge of equipment operation and technical parameters affecting image quality.
  • Pathophysiology: A solid grasp of human pathology as it relates to radiologic imaging.

These areas are designed to ensure that radiology professionals remain adept with both foundational and advanced practices.
